OP is partnering with a globally renowned leader in media, entertainment, and consumer experiences to secure a talented Network Operations Engineer to ensure the availability, performance, and reliability of our global network infrastructure. This role operates at the intersection of real-time monitoring, incident response, automation, and continuous improvement, supporting mission-critical services across enterprise and customer-facing environments. You will play a key role in evolving our network operations from reactive support to proactive, intelligence-driven operations.
Key Responsibilities:
- Network Monitoring & Incident Management
- Monitor network health across the Company.
- Detect, triage, and troubleshoot first-line incidents using available tools, resources, and documented procedures.
- Document all troubleshooting steps, updates, and resolutions in an IT service management (ITSM) ticketing system (e.g., ServiceNow, Jira).
- Identify when a problem requires advanced intervention and escalate to higher tiers or management as needed.
- Support or participate in major incident response (MIM) bridges.
- Provide support to root cause analysis (RCA) and post-incident reviews through detailed documentation and data collection.
- Network Operations & Reliability
- Implement solutions using automation with clear test plans, methods of procedures (MOPs), and rollback strategies.
- Help support uptime and performance targets for critical network services.
- Provide day-to-day support for routing, switching, and network security infrastructure, including management platforms.
- Assist with scheduled network changes and maintenance activities while following established change management procedures.
- Collaborate with NetDevOps teams and escalation tiers to improve runbooks and workflows.
- Automation & Tooling
- Use our automated tooling for routine network support.
- Leverage Automation tools to improve efficiency and reduce MTTR.
- Use integrated observability tools (logs, metrics,
traces) in workflows.
- Identify repetitive alerts and actions, and document detailed feedback to drive auto-remediation initiatives.
- Execute and validate automated workflow actions to confirm completion. Troubleshoot jobs while executing to identify. efficiencies/possible remediations.
- Observability & Proactive Operations
- Review network monitoring and telemetry data to identify trends, anomalies, and potential issues.
- Support alert reviews and tuning efforts to improve accuracy and reduce unnecessary noise.
- Assist with proactive maintenance activities and identify opportunities to prevent recurring incidents.
- Support the use and ongoing improvement of observability tools, dashboards, and operational workflows.
- Cross-Functional Collaboration
- Partner with other NetDevOps teams across Global Network Engineering, Security, Cloud, and Application teams.
- Support vendor engagement and service provider coordination.
- Communicate clearly with stakeholders during incidents and outages.
- Operate within a 24/7 shift model with clean handoffs across regional peers.
Qualifications:
- 1-3+ years of experience in network operations or NOC environments.
- Foundational knowledge of one or more routing and switching protocols: OSPF, BGP, IS-IS, STP, Fabric Path, VXLAN.
- Experience with TCP/IP, DNS, DHCP, VPNs, and firewalls, and their place in the OSI model.
- Familiarity with monitoring and incident management tools (e.g., LogicMonitor, Datadog, Splunk, ServiceNow).
- Foundational understanding of network automation (Python, Ansible, or similar).
- Strong written and verbal communication skills with a focus on detailed documentation.
- Proven track record collaborating with cross-functional technical and managerial teams to resolve complex problems.
- Customer-focused mindset with strong ownership and follow-through.
- Foundational knowledge of WAN and LAN concepts, including basic configuration, installation, and troubleshooting.
- Working knowledge of LAN environments, including hardware, software, and cabling for Ethernet.
- Basic understanding of cloud networking fundamentals (e.g., VPCs, Subnets, Security Groups, Internet Gateways).
- Foundational knowledge of network security concepts and firewall technologies.
- Basic understanding of fiber-based network infrastructure and connectivity concepts.
- Advanced user of Microsoft Office Suite.
Must Haves (Years of Experience, languages, programs, tools, etc.):
- 1-3 years of professional experience in IT/network operations center (NOC).
- Experience with IT/NOC processes, including ticket management and runbook execution.
- Experience working with monitoring tools to support real-time network visibility and operational response.
- Robust troubleshooting, analytical, and problem-solving skills with the ability to triage and escalate incidents appropriately.
Nice To Haves:
- Experience with automation/scripting (e.g., Python, Ansible, Terraform) and infrastructure as code concepts.
- Exposure to cloud networking (AWS/Azure/GCP), transit/Virtual WAN, and hybrid connectivity.
- Experience with platforms such as Cisco Catalyst/Nexus/ASR/Juniper and Panorama.
- One or more entry-level network certifications (Cisco CCNA/CCST; Palo Alto PCCET/Cybersecurity Apprentice, or Cybersecurity Practitioner[WR7.1]; CompTIA Network+/Security+) or equivalent.
- Experience in a 24/7, shift-based environment.
Education:
- Bachelors degree in Computer Science, Network Engineering, or related field (or equivalent experience).
